K-RERA Resolves 10 Homebuyer Complaints in Bengaluru, Recovers ₹5 Crore in Compensation

In a significant move towards enhancing transparency and protecting the rights of homebuyers, the Karnataka Real Estate Regulatory Authority (K-RERA) has successfully resolved 10 homebuyer complaints in Bengaluru, recovering a total of ₹5 crore in compensation. This development underscores the authority’s commitment to ensuring that builders and developers adhere to regulatory guidelines, while also providing a platform for consumers to seek justice in the event of disputes related to property transactions.

The complaints, primarily related to delayed possession, substandard construction quality, and discrepancies in promised amenities, were filed by homebuyers who had invested in residential projects across various localities in Bengaluru. These grievances had led to significant financial and emotional distress for the affected buyers, many of whom had put their life savings into these projects.

K-RERA’s swift action in addressing these issues not only highlights the effectiveness of the regulatory body in safeguarding consumer interests but also sends a clear message to builders about the importance of adhering to timelines, quality standards, and the agreements made with homebuyers. The ₹5 crore compensation recovered will be paid out to the affected individuals, bringing some relief to those who had been left in limbo due to unfulfilled promises by developers.

The success of this initiative is seen as a testament to the growing influence of real estate regulations in the state and the importance of platforms like K-RERA in resolving disputes amicably and ensuring that builders maintain a high level of accountability. It is expected that such actions will help to increase consumer confidence in the real estate market, especially as Bengaluru continues to be one of the country’s most dynamic property markets.

K-RERA’s efforts have also drawn attention to the need for more stringent regulations and timely enforcement in order to curb malpractices within the industry. With the real estate sector being one of the largest contributors to the state’s economy, ensuring consumer protection remains a top priority.

Homebuyers are increasingly turning to K-RERA as a trusted body to resolve disputes and recover compensation, with the authority’s role growing more critical as the demand for residential properties in Bengaluru continues to rise.
